Yes, you can root with magisk, but your are fixed to the firmware version you had, theres no (known to me) way to further update your system with new security patch releases without reset the system and lose your data.I was in the same situation as you, but I succeeded.
You don't need to use @gaguga 's modded TWRP for rooting your H9. You only have to follow official magisk installation steps for EMUI9 and after flashing patched recovery_ramdisk you have to boot into recovery (I did it using adb).
